Who Needs a Coach When You Have AI?

Mustard, an up-and-coming sports tech startup, is looking to disrupt the coaching industry by launching an AI-driven coaching platform accessible to anyone who owns a smartphone. Co-founded by the "father of modern pitching mechanics" Tom House, along with a wide range of ex-professional athletes and successful sports tech entrepreneurs, Mustard is looking to revolutionize the multi-billion dollar coaching industry. 

With this skilled group of founders and their shared pioneering attitude, the company has potential, and their last round of funding shows it, raising $1.7 million in funding from a mix of VC and angel-backed capital. This number begins to look even more impressive considering the company has not begun monetization of its product yet. As of now, the smartphone app is available in its free beta stage to customers everywhere, and according to the CEO, it has no plans to change the free nature of the app. This decision roots back to the fundamental mission of the company which is to make high-quality sports coaching more available to everyone. That being said, the company needs some way to generate revenue and plans to do so by offering subscription-based features to the app available for a small monthly fee, but the main feature of the app that includes elite coach and biomechanical analysis will still be available to all. While Mustard does not hold any patents within the sports analytics sector yet, be on the lookout for them to make their entrance.
